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Manningtree to Causeland start from as little as £38.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Manningtree to Causeland start from £145.30 one way, or £146.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Manningtree to Causeland are available for £184.50 one way, or £369.00 return

Station Facilities and Services

Manningtree station is equipped to handle all your ticketing needs efficiently. The ticket office operates from 05:45 to 20: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:50 to 19:15 on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for those who prefer self-service, and they are accessible for disabled passengers as well.

Passengers are well-supported at the station with a dedicated help point, customer information screens, and staff assistance available throughout the week. Both the help point and information screens guide travelers effectively, ensuring that their journeys are as smooth as possible. Although there are no lost property or luggage storage services, Manningtree offers a safe environment with CCTV in operation.

Accessibility and Comfort

The station is categorized as a B2 facility, indicating a high level of accessibility. It provides step-free access across platforms via lifts, which are open around the clock. With accessible ticket machines, an induction loop for hearing-aid users, and accessible toilets, Manningtree caters to all passengers thoughtfully. While the car park operates 24/7 with plenty of spaces, those seeking other modes of travel will find the absence of accessible taxis might limit them, but train ramps and meeting points are available to assist those with mobility challenges.

Facilities at Causeland Station

Causeland station stands as a minimalist hub for rail passengers. There's no ticket office or ticket machine available at the station; therefore, passengers are recommended to purchase their tickets online or before arrival. Although there’s no luggage storage, customers can make use of the induction loops for assistance, and help points are available for any necessary support. While there's no CCTV, wa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, or shops present, the presence of a seating area offers some comfort while you wait for your train. If you're a cyclist, you can find a few spaces for bike storage on the platform with racks available.

Accessibility at Causeland

Causeland offers step-free access, but it is important to note that reaching the platform involves navigating a steep ramp. No ticket barriers or accessible ticket machines are present at the station, making it crucial for passengers with mobility concerns to plan ahead and possibly arrange for assistance. Passenger Assist services are available, allowing passengers to request help up to two hours before travel.
